Journal Ôbscure ADSL...

Posté par  .
Étiquettes : aucune
0
19
mar.
2004
Mon cher journal,
J'ai depuis quelques jours un ipcop + modem ADSL sur mon petit réseau local perso. Mon modem ADSL n'en est pas un... en fait, il s'agit d'un routeur zyxel P642 R configuré en bridge. D'abord, quelques points obscurs me chiffonnent. Pour se faire, j'ai dû indiquer au zyxel de ne plus faire de routage (route IP=no et bridge=yes partout où c'était nécessaire). De ce côté là, pas trop de problèmes. Par contre, j'ai dû modifier les paramètres de connection, et passer de PPP à RFC 1483 et changer VC-BASED en LLC-BASED.
Si j'ai bien compris, la RFC 1483 permet d'encapsuler n'importe quoi dans n'importe quoi, un genre de PPP over Ethernet (ou plutôt le contraire ?). Qu'en est-il des autres paramètres ? Pas compris ?

Depuis, tout fonctionne à merveille. Mais (y'a toujours un mais !), lorsque un ou deux pc du réseau local téléchargent (peu importe quoi, que ce soit du eMule, du ftp ou http, etc.), les connexions qui arrivent pendant ce temps sont incroyablement lentes, voire intérompues (l'un des PC du lan se retrouve alors avec des pings désastreux sous CS). D'où peut venir ce problème ? La config utilisée en "routeur" est un bête PC sous ipCop, un vieux puisqu'il s'agit d'un pentium MMX 166 avec 128Mo de SDRAM (133Mhz) et muni d'un disque dur de 3.2Go. Les deux cartes réseaux sont des 100M (une realtec et une 3Com). Est-ce que cette config est trop juste ? Faudrait-il changer de proc ? Que faut-il au minimum ? J'ai éventuellement un 233 Mmx ou un pentium II 333 (avec sa carte mère), si je dois changer, lequel des deux dois-je utiliser, sachant que l'ipcop de fera que ça : routeur et firewall. Rien d'autre !

Autrement, y aurait-il moyen de mettre en place une sorte de partage de bande-passante ? Quelque-chose du genre : si x pc sont connectés au web, ils se partagent également la bp dispo ? C'est faisable ça sous Linux ? Ou alors favoriser un type de traffic plutôt qu'un autre ? En tout cas, je n'ai rien trouvé sur ipCop (le site et la doc) qui parle de ça !
Quoi qu'il en soit, je suis quand même satisfait de ma nouvelle config, et si je suis éclairci sur les points qui me parraissent obscurs (et si ma femme me laisse un peu de temps à y consacrer), je compte bien poster une doc sur l'avantage de cette migration de simple routeur à PCIPCOP+modem quelque part !
  • # Re: Ôbscure ADSL...

    Posté par  . Évalué à 2.

    Te faut de la QoS... OpenBSD + PF fera l'affaire ;) Je connais pas sous Linux pour faire ça, désolé. Mais je le fais sous OpenBSD.
  • # Re: Ôbscure ADSL...

    Posté par  . Évalué à 2.

    Les ping detestables pendant des transferts au max de BP sont tout a fait normaux.
    Il y a des files d'attentes pour les paquet a envoyer, et de meme chez ton fai.
    Si tu utilise ta ligne au max, la file d'attente s'allonge, cela peut aller jusqu'à plusieurs secondes.
    Pour diminuer cet effet, il faut du QoS (quality of service) qui va te permettre plusieurs chose :
    1) limiter la BP a une valeur raisonable afin de transferer le controle de la file d'attente a ton routeur (il envera des paquets au modem moins vite que ce dernier ne les transmettra via l'ADSL).
    2) Creer des priorités, afin que certains paquet resquillent dans la file d'attente pour etre envoyés plus tot.
    3) Partager equitablement entre plusieurs ordinateur / protocoles / ips / n'importe quel critere la BP et la priorité.

    Le tout pouvant etre fait avec quelques script tout pret, ce qui est appréciable car ces configurations sont assez complexes si on veut totalement les maitriser.

    IpCop je connais pas du tout, mais tout ca est faisable directement sous linux avec des petites commandes bien obscures au profane, et surrement un paquet de soft tres facile a utiliser

    Enfin, ton routeur est largement assez puissant, et meme surdimensioné.
    Un Pentium 90 suffit amplement (avec 16 mo de ram voire 8)

Suivre le flux des commentaires

Note : les commentaires appartiennent à celles et ceux qui les ont postés. Nous n’en sommes pas responsables.